A Browser Built for Balance | Shift to Stress-Free Browsing
广告Opera Air is more than a browser; it’s a sanctuary in the digital world. Opera Air changes e…网站访客: 过去一个月超过 1M 名Browse Mindfully Now · Fast Browser · Digital Wellbeing First · No Subscription
Pella® Savings Near You | Windows for Any Home or Budget
广告Explore Local Offers and Enjoy Great Savings on Pella® Windows and Doors for Your Sp…No-mess installations · Virtual Appts Available · Products for every budget · 10-year guarantee
1920 Schrock Rd, Columbus · 10.1 英里 · 6148902000

反馈